Hi Forbes,
Info as requested!!

Marriage in Bank Street Hall on 13th December 1912

Charles Shaw Ploughman aged 26 from Arnbog Meigle
Father Charles Shaw (deceased) Farm Servant.
Mother Mary Shaw (maiden name Milne)
 
To:-
 
Mary McOwan aged 22 from Dykehead Carmyllie (Domestic Servant)
Father William McOwan  -Crofter
Mother Elizabeth McOwan (maiden name Steele)
 
Witnesses William Shaw and Elizabeth McOwan

Hi again Forbes,

I think you may have been correct the first time with the name Mary McEwan, the reason I now say this is because I noticed what I feel is an error on the ScotlandPeople webite search.
When you first search it doesn't come up with McEwan at all but when you use soundex it comes up with McOwan as I said before!  When you go in and pay to view it changes the name to McEwan, strange yes! but what makes it more difficult is on the actual image you can't tell if its an 'O' or an 'E' it's difficult to tell due to the writting what Mary's surname is.  I think it is McEwan and Scotlandspeople have it wrong!!

I just thought I would let you know!!  As I said before you can view the image if you like but I am sure it is McEwan.
